USL Championship Betting: Tomorrow’s Best Approaches
Betting on the USL Championship requires a solid understanding of recent form, home vs. away advantage, and tactical tendencies. Tomorrow’s matches each present unique scenarios, but some expert strategies apply across the board:
- Form Guide Analysis: Examine the last five matches for wins, losses, draws, goals scored, and conceded.
- Squad Rotation & Team News: Injury reports and likely starting elevens will impact tactical options and player fitness.
- Travel Fatigue: USL teams often cover sizeable distances; check if a team is playing their third game in a week or coming off a long road stretch.
- Weather Impact: Some fixtures face sweltering heat or late thunderstorms, impacting tempo and scoring levels.
- Key Player Suspensions: Red cards or accumulated yellows can rule out star performers, dramatically shifting odds and outcomes.

Advanced Betting Advice for Tomorrow: How To Spot Value
Successful USL wagering means spotting overlooked factors and resisting crowd bias. Here’s what separates expert USL bettors from the pack:
- Monitor Line Movements: Early odds often represent pure algorithmic models; as team news filters out, odds shift—jump on value before it’s gone.
- Follow Local Beat Reports: USL clubs don’t get national coverage, but local reporters often have crucial injury and squad intel.
- Go Deeper Than The Table: Raw standings don’t reflect midseason roster changes, tactical shifts, or morale swings inside locker rooms.
- Track Underrated Metrics: Such as “chances created from open play” or “expected assists”—these reveal hidden form that bookies might miss.
Bankroll Management For USL Days
USL matches tend to be less liquid than top European leagues, so manage your stakes carefully. Stick to a unit system—research up to three bets per match but avoid all-in accumulators, as variance in USL is notably high.
- Flat stake most singles, increase only on strong edge (team news/injury/scheduling advantage).
- Consider in-play hedging if match narrative drastically changes (keeper sent off, severe in-match injury).
